Yongchun Becomes the Epicenter of Martial Arts Excellence

Yongchun, a picturesque town in Fujian Province, Mainland China, recently transformed into a vibrant hub of traditional martial arts as it hosted the prestigious 'Kungfu Elite' tournament. This event attracted martial artists from across the globe, celebrating the rich heritage and diverse styles of Kung Fu while promoting cultural exchange and unity among participants.

A Gathering of Masters

The tournament featured a remarkable lineup of renowned martial artists, including masters of various disciplines such as Wing Chun, Tai Chi, and Shaolin Kung Fu. Participants showcased their skills in a series of competitions that tested their agility, strength, and technique. The event not only highlighted the physical prowess of the competitors but also emphasized the philosophical teachings inherent in martial arts.
